## **RY/RM Series Miniature Relays**
## **Key features:**
- RY2 (3A), RY4 (5A), RM2 (5A)
- General purpose miniature relays
- 3A or 5A contact capacity
- Wide variety of terminal styles and coil voltages meet a wide range of applications
- All 4PDT types have arc barriers.

Note: Above values are initial values.
1. Measured using 5V DC, 1A voltage drop method
2. Measured at the rated voltage (at 20°C), excluding contact bouncing Release time of relays with diode: 40 ms maximum
3. For use under different temperature conditions, refer to Continuous Load Current vs. Operating Temperature Curve. The operating temperature range of relays with indicator or diode is –25 to +40°C.
4. When the total current of 4 contacts is less than 15A, the operating temperature range is –25 to +70°C.

With Check Button Front Pushbutton ~~i~~ Contacts can be operated by pressing the check button.
## **With Indicator (-L type)**
DPDT Slim (RY2) DPDT Wide (RM2) ~~a == Sc~~ Coil Coil Below Below 100V 24V AC/ AC/DC DC
4PDT (RY4)
When the relay is energized, the indicator goes on.
- An LED protection diode is not contained in DPDT relays for coils below 100V DC.
Coil Coil 24V 100V AC/DC AC/DC and over and over
- If coil polarity is reversed LED will not light.
## **With Diode (-D type)**
DPDT Slim (RY2)
DPDT Wide (RM2)
4PDT (RY4)
Contains a diode to absorb the back emf generated when the coil is de-energized. The release time is slightly longer.
- Diode Characteristics Reverse withstand voltage: 1,000V Forward current: 1A

Founded in 1945, IDEC is a globally recognized leader in industrial automation, machine safety, and control products. Renowned for pioneering innovations in Human-Machine Interface (HMI) systems, the company is dedicated to creating a safe and efficient harmony between advanced workplace technology and human operators. At the core of IDEC’s extensive portfolio is a comprehensive selection of high-performance relays designed for demanding industrial environments. This includes a broad range of electromechanical power relays, solid-state relays, contactors, and critical safety relays, supported by a wide array of specialized relay accessories to ensure reliable and efficient switching. Beyond switching components, IDEC provides complete solutions for modern control panels and automated systems. Their robust engineering extends to advanced panel displays and instrumentation, precision light sensors, and dependable AC/DC power converters. With additional offerings in industrial switches, visual signaling units, and DIN rail terminal blocks, IDEC equips engineers with the high-quality components required to build secure, next-generation automation infrastructure.
